Deer Creek
Deer Creek is a stream in Jones, Iowa. Deer Creek is situated nearby to the hamlet Junction Switch, as well as near the town Monticello.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Monticello and Langworthy.

Langworthy
Hamlet
Langworthy is an unincorporated community in north-central Jones County, Iowa, United States. It lies along U.S. Route 151 north of the city of Anamosa, the county seat of Jones County. Its elevation is 860 feet. Langworthy is situated 5 miles south of Deer Creek.
